Turkey's World Cup qualifiers against Spain and England featured a new away kit: a white shirt with red edging only on the collar and cuffs. This shirt bears a strong resemblance to the away kit Turkey wore during Euro 2008, with minimal differences in detail, except that the turquoise has been replaced by red. Yesterday, the Colombia team faced Bolivia in South Africa during the World Cup qualifiers, showcasing a new set of jerseys prepared by Lotto. The home jersey remains a yellow top with blue shorts and red socks, colors derived from Colombia’s flag. The new jersey features red and blue ribbons extending down both shoulders, which is the most striking feature of the new jersey.
